About Us
Clearway Energy Group is leading the transition to a world powered by clean energy. Along with our public affiliate Clearway Energy, Inc., we own and operate more than 8 gigawatts of renewable and conventional energy assets across the country. As we develop a nationwide pipeline of new renewable energy projects for the future, Clearway's 5.6 gigawatts of wind, solar, and energy storage assets offset the equivalent of more than 10.5 million metric tons of carbon emissions for our customers today. Clearway Energy Group is headquartered in San Francisco with offices in Carlsbad, Calif.; Scottsdale, Ariz.; Houston; and Princeton, N.J. For more information, visit clearwayenergygroup.com.

Summary
As a Director, you will be responsible for assisting and implementing the sales and marketing strategy of Clearway Energy Group's utility-scale development pipeline, including sourcing, structuring and negotiating long term power offtake contracts (Virtual Power Purchase agreements (VPPAs) across the United States.
Location: Preference near existing office locations for hybrid engagements in San Francisco (corporate), Scottsdale, AZ, Houston, TX, or Princeton, NJ.

Principal Responsibilities & Key Results
Originate, structure, and close structured PPAs with corporate entities:


  • Assume management role of existing 3-person team focused on C&I market segment
  • Lead the identification of new origination prospects, propose outreach strategy for all products and technologies under development, including key corporate customer messaging.
  • Work with Inside Sales, Lead Generation and Account Management teams in the development of the ideal customer profile while defining the value proposition by asset C&I offtakes.
  • Direct pricing sensitivities based on customer goals/priorities in alignment with project model underwriting assumptions.
  • Actively manage and build relationships with corporate clients across all regions and market segments.
  • Lead negotiation of long-term structured transactions with commercial offtake to support the financing of development pipeline.

    Oversee the internal support teams though all aspects of the complex sales process through to closing:

    • Evaluate requests for bids and assist with bid preparation, including pricing & proposal strategies.
    • Provide market views on competitiveness for RFPs, leading the negotiation and structuring of revenue contracts, whether physical or financial.
    • Develop offtake outreach plans and positioning to the market, including ITC, PTC strategy, market penetration strategy, analysis of markets, financing, etc.
    • Conduct research into customers' businessesand energy procurement activities and develop initial ideas for CLEARWAY offerings.
    • Maintain customerrecords in Salesforce.com

      Contribute to commercial & industrial strategy outlook:

      • Provide input to routine power market analysis of the policies that will impact market structure, and either increase/decrease supply base, or alter load/demand.
      • Participate in energy working groups, professionalorganizations, trade shows & conferences specific to corporate engagements
      • Remain abreast of renewable energy opportunities in the United States and the national industry trends impacting the future ofwind and renewable development opportunities and their competitiveness as they relate to customers.
      • Anticipate major procurement events and industry news, including RFPs and corporate sustainability goals, keeping the broader cross-functional teams informed as well as synthesizing content and suggesting potential offerings.
